Q: Is the Cristiano Ronaldo face in PES 2021 better than FIFA 21? A: In vanilla form, yes. PES 2021’s lighting engine renders skin more organically than FIFA’s. However, a modded PES 2021 CR7 destroys any FIFA version. Without mods, FIFA 21’s hair physics are slightly superior.
Q: My modded Ronaldo face causes the game to crash. Why? A: Usually a version mismatch. Mods made for PES 2020 often work in PES 2021, but not always. Also, ensure you have the latest Sider and that your graphics drivers are updated.
Q: Can I use these face mods in Master League? A: Absolutely. Once the face is applied via Sider, it works in all modes: Master League, Become a Legend, and Kick-Off. The mods do not affect save files.
Q: How do I remove the face mod if I don’t like it?
A: Simply delete or rename the livecpk\Faces folder, or comment out the line in sider.ini by adding a ; in front of cpk.root.

Cristiano Ronaldo's Face in PES 2021: A Short Essay
Cristiano Ronaldo has long been one of the most recognizable athletes in the world, and his in-game likeness is crucial to the realism and immersion of football video games. In PES 2021, Konami delivered a generally strong portrayal of Ronaldo, capturing key facial features that make him instantly identifiable: his sharp jawline, pronounced cheekbones, and characteristic eyebrow shape. The model benefits from detailed textures and high-resolution skin maps that render pores, stubble, and subtle wrinkles—elements that move the player beyond a flat, generic face toward a convincing digital twin.
However, while PES 2021 achieves a high baseline of realism, several shortcomings limit the likeness's perfection. The facial proportions are sometimes slightly off—most notably around the mouth and nasolabial folds—resulting in an expression that can appear less natural in some lighting or camera angles. Hair and facial hair rendering are improved compared to earlier entries, but they still rely on texture maps that lack the full volumetric depth seen in top-tier CGI; this becomes more noticeable during close-ups or cinematic replays. Another frequent critique is the rigidity of facial animations, where micro-expressions that define Ronaldo’s on-field presence (a frown, a grin, or a smirk) can look muted or mechanically looped.
Comparatively, PES 2021 often outperforms many competing titles of its generation in texture fidelity and facial detail, especially on high-end platforms. Yet, it faces stiff competition from games that employ more advanced facial capture and real-time animation blending. The success of any player likeness also depends on context: lighting, animation systems, and jersey fit can all influence how natural a face appears during gameplay. In PES 2021, certain stadium lighting presets and motion sequences can either flatter the model—showing off its texture work—or expose inconsistencies in shading and expression.
Modding communities for PES 2021 have further refined Ronaldo’s face, offering updated facepacks and shader tweaks that correct proportional issues and enhance hair realism. These community efforts highlight both the strengths of Konami’s base model (a solid foundation to build from) and the appetite among fans for ever-closer digital likenesses.
In conclusion, Cristiano Ronaldo’s face in PES 2021 represents a strong, if not flawless, achievement in sports game character modeling. The game captures many defining physical traits and presents them with high-detail textures, but minor proportional inaccuracies, hair volumetrics, and limited micro-expression fidelity prevent it from being a perfect replica. For most players, the likeness is convincing and enhances immersion; for enthusiasts and close observers, it remains a promising but improvable representation—one that modders and future installments can refine further.

The story of Cristiano Ronaldo's face in (eFootball PES 2021 Season Update) is a blend of official realism and an obsessive modding community that refused to let the game's visuals age. The Official "Season Update" Era
When Konami released PES 2021 as a "Season Update" to the previous year's title, the official face model for Ronaldo was already highly detailed. Because Konami held the exclusive license for Juventus (the club Ronaldo played for at the time), they had high-fidelity scans of the superstar. This resulted in one of the most realistic recreations of his "chiseled" features—his symmetrical face, sharp jawline, and piercing almond-shaped eyes. The Quest for Perfection
Despite the quality of the base game, fans were never fully satisfied. The modding community became legendary for "face-making," releasing constant updates to match Ronaldo’s real-life changes.
Dynamic Updates: Facemakers like Chinoboyka and Sameh Momen released custom mods to update his hairstyle almost weekly.
Historical Accuracy: Modders didn't just look forward; they looked back. "Facepacks" were created that allowed players to choose between dozens of versions of Ronaldo, ranging from his 2002 Sporting CP debut to his veteran years in 2025.
The "Iconic Moment" Debate: Konami released "Iconic Moment" cards representing his younger years (like his 2011/12 Real Madrid "Calma" era). However, fans often complained that Konami simply "copy-pasted" his 2019 face onto these younger models, leading modders to create their own custom, more accurate young faces.

If you download a face mod and it doesn't appear in the game immediately, it might be conflicting with an existing face ID. Ronaldo’s standard Face ID in the PES database is usually 505.
Some mods might try to assign him a different ID. If you are using an Option File (a roster update that renames teams and players), ensure the Option File hasn't changed Ronaldo's player ID, or the face won't attach to the player.
